Description

This simple plugin enables oEmbed support for the uQast Media Player with full SEO and lead generation capabilities.

To add a video to a WordPress blog post just use a similar method to a YouTube video

  • Copy the URL to the page on uQast or the oEmbed code suggested from within the player if it is an offsite location.

http://www.uqast.com/andy/uQast-Demo

  • Paste the link into the WordPress editor on its own line or between [embed]http://www.uqast.com/andy/uQast-Demo[/embed] shortcodes

The current video embed code is saved as meta data and displayed within the post when the page or post is saved.

To update the embed code of the displayed video, simply resave the post or page.

Installation

  1. Upload the plugin folder to the /wp-content/plugins/ directory or add via the WordPress Plugins built in plugin installer.

  2. Activate the plugin through the ‘Plugins’ menu in WordPress
